Bus drivers in North London are currently being balloted for strike action after trade union accused operator of “putting profits before people”, reports Kumail Jaffer, Local Democracy Reporter, and Luke Donnelly The London Assembly meeting on 2nd July (credit GLA) City Hall has unanimously backed a motion to introduce a ‘bill of rights’ for bus drivers amid another sweltering London heatwave. Temperatures soared up to 50C in some drivers’ cabs …
